In this episode, Marc Aflalo interviews Raj Doshi, the head of mobile experience for Samsung Electronics Canada, about the recent Samsung Unpacked event. They discuss the excitement of the event, the integration of software and AI capabilities in Samsung devices, and the personalization options of the Galaxy Flip 6. They also talk about the partnership with Google and Android for AI features, such as live translation, and the accessibility and communication benefits of these features. They touch on the Galaxy Ring and its integration with the Galaxy ecosystem, as well as the health-focused features of the Galaxy Watch Ultra, including sleep apnea detection. Raj expresses his excitement for the entire ecosystem of Samsung products and highlights the Galaxy Watch Ultra and the sound quality of the Galaxy Buds as his favorites.
